A turf car continues tonight in a david versus goliath struggle between the nfl and a santa clara Youth Soccer League. A judge decided not to grant a restraining order that would prevent the nfl from using a soccer field. David louis is live in santa clara with the latest. The nfl is not commenting whether or not this legal fight will hurt future bids in the bay area to attract a super bowl. The Youth Soccer League in a bid to derail a preexisting agreement. The deal was sealed in march of 2013. The city of santa clara turns over this youth soccer field next monday for super bowl 50 to be used for security, media, and production. We have a contract with the nfl. If we dont deliver that field, its our belief that well be in breach. So on monday, youll deliver the keys to that field . Thats our plan at this point. Reporter however, the Youth Soccer League went to court to get a temporary restraining order. Instead, there will be a hearing next wednesday for a preliminary injunction. The judge says he hopes the nfl wont do anything to the field until he rules. An 8yearold who plays on that field isnt happy. I dont like it. I dont like it. Dont like it. Will you be upset with the judge . Who will you be upset with . The 49ers. Reporter the niners have promised to join the nfl in restoring the grass field, but the deal is between the city and the nfl. The nfl says it will protect the park. The fields will be covered by plastic fabrication to avoid any direct load on the surface. There is no digging or paving on the playing fields. The leagues Attorney Says the delay isnt a bad thing. The one thing that judges want is some time to think about a case. Especially when there are very big consequences to it. Reporter it may also give the two sides more time to bolster their arguments. The community has really been brought together by this whole situation. So i think were actually getting stronger as this issue goes on. Reporter in santa clara, david louis, abc 7 news. A. County news. The grandmother caused with causing the death of her own grandson. Police say dawn Diana Raines Hughes confessed to drowning the boy in her fairfield home earlier this week. Laura anthony joins us live. She was unemotional. Reporter thats right. Really stoic throughout this very brief hearing. After the hearing, we did talk with a prosecutor. He revealed that this grandmother did have a dui conviction many years ago, but no significant criminal history. And he hinted at a possible defense. A Solano County Prosecutor Says Mental Health may have played a role in a fairfield grandmothers killing of her young grandson. 51yearold dawn Raines Hughes showed no emotion as she walked into a fairfield courtroom surrounded by two public defenders. Raines hughes did not enter a plea to two felony counts in the death of her 4yearold grandson richard kite, at her home tuesday morning. One count is murder. And the second count is child abuse causing death. If found guilty on either count, Raines Hughes faces 25 years to life in prison. The boy was visiting his grandmother tuesday with his two sisters. When he was found unresponsive in a bathtub. She admitted to the intentional act of drowning the child. Reporter police say Raines Hughes admitted drowning the boy. Today theres a small memorial at the duplex where he was killed. The crime is absolutely horrific. I was here a week ago on an arraignment for a care provider who killed a 17monthold child in her care. And here a week later, im here again for an arraignment on this time a grandparent, whos killed a 4yearold child. Reporter Raines Hughes is expected back in court next thursday. A lot of folks may watch the rose bowl as well, especially with stanford. Hey, this is a year with a growing economy, but Credit Card Debt<\/a> is actually becoming a big problem as well. Nearly as fast as it did before the great recession. Yeah, so are we getting back into our bad habits again . We hope not. Michael finney joins us now. Lets find a way. It may be surprising, but americans racked up about 68 billion in new Credit Card Debt<\/a> this year. By some estimates, its nearly 10,000 per household. Now, getting rid of debt is a popular new years resolution. Paying with a credit card. Its almost too easy. Swipe now, worry later. Im jumping back on the credit bandwagon. A lot more this year. A lot of online usage. The bubble is going to Start Building<\/a> again. After years of paying down debt, americans charged 34 more in the Third Quarter<\/a> than they did last year. Were still not up to the levels of debt that we saw before the great recession, but were climbing up toward that area. Matt schultz of creditcard. Com estimates families that carry a balance owe an average of 9,600 each. Its not because theyre hurting. Just the opposite. The American Consumer<\/a> feels a little bit more comfortable spending because they might feel a little more secure in their job. Reporter so far, those families are keeping up with the payments. Delinquencies are at a record low. However, debt can spiral, especially since the fed will almost certainly raise Interest Rates<\/a> in the new year. Thats important because the amount that they raised their Interest Rates<\/a> generally gets passed on to american credit card holders. Reporter even a 1 increase would cost hundreds of dollars per year in extra interest. I switched to now basically just a cash basis. We got rid of our big mortgage and bought a smaller house. We found many folks who have sworn off credit. However, the easy swipe is still alluring. Can i please have a credit card . You like money or credit cards . You like credit cards . Yeah. Reporter many banks will lower your Interest Rate<\/a> if you ask, so ask. Also, consider transferring a balance to a see row interest card, but read the terms carefully. Many times you dont pay interest, but you will pay a 3 transfer fee. If you want to see my report, you can go online to abc7news. Com. Just ask . That simple . You know, it works a lot.
